Couple of things could be at play here.
What is your humminbird set at to identify low voltage? My humminbird low battery warning is adjustable. I determine at what voltage it comes on. What is yours set at?

Also, when starting a motor you are putting a huge initial draw on the battery. Hench a cranking battery verse a deep cycle battery for starting. Sounds like that draw is sucking the battery below your low volatge warning.

Depending on your voltage drop, this could also be an early indicator that your battery is losing a cell, or is low on acid, or needs a good charge. get the battery load tested. Most auto parts stores do it for free.
